gtlsconnection: use a vfunc to implement get_negotiated_protocol()
The current code is unsafe to use from multiple threads at once. GIOStream functions like this are supposed to be semi-threadsafe. It's allowed for them to be called on both a reader thread and a writer thread at the same time. Of course, it's still tricky and dangerous, because it's only *really* threadsafe if the handshake has finished, and API users have no plausible way to know that because the API does not require performing an explicit handshake operation. But that's a glib-networking problem. We can at least avoid the most obvious threadsafety issue here in the API layer. Note that we'll need to implement the new vfunc in glib-networking for this to actually work. Fixes #2393
